http://www.australianopen.com/en_AU/news/reports/2004-01-27/200401271075182439343.html Agassi through as Grosjean pulls out Tuesday, 27 January, 2004 Defending champion Andre Agassi has strolled into the Australian Open 2004 semi-finals after Sebastian Grosjean withdrew in the second set with a right groin injury. Agassi was leading 6-2 2-0 when Grosjean became the second French player to withdraw due to injury on Day Nine after a back injury prevented women's No.4 seed Amelie Mauresmo from earlier taking the court against Colombian Fabiola Zuluaga. Agassi, the No.4 seed, broke early against Grosjean and was rarely in trouble to steam into his second consecutive Grand Slam semi-final after reaching the final four at last year's US Open. Grosjean had advanced to his second successive Australian Open quarter-final. Four-time Australian Open champion Agassi will meet the winner of the clash between Russian Marat Safin and American Andy Roddick in the semi-finals.
